Breast and cervical healthcare.
Breast assessment
Your doctor can perform a manual breast examination to assess changes, lumps or discharge. Depending on the findings, they may recommend mammography or other imaging such as breast ultrasound, MRI or tomosynthesis to investigate concerns as early as possible.
Cervical screening
Cervical screening involves collecting cells from the cervix to check for changes that could lead to cervical cancer. It may also help identify inflammation or infection. Your GP can advise when screening is due and discuss any symptoms or concerns.
Sexual health
Our practitioners provide confidential sexual healthcare, including STI prevention, testing and treatment advice. They can also discuss contraception and reproductive health concerns in a respectful environment.
Contraception and reproductive healthcare.
Your GP can explain available options, assess suitability and help you make an informed decision based on your health and preferences.
Hormonal IUD
A hormonal intrauterine device is a long-acting, reversible contraceptive placed in the uterus. A formal consultation is required before insertion. The clinic provides hormonal IUD insertion and removal but does not offer copper IUD insertion.
Implanon
Implanon is a small contraceptive implant placed beneath the skin. It slowly releases progestogen and can provide highly effective contraception for up to three years. The clinic provides insertion and removal.
Medical termination
For an unplanned pregnancy, the clinic provides confidential medical termination care in a safe and supportive setting. A clinical assessment is required to confirm timing and suitability.
Support throughout pregnancy.
Antenatal care includes monitoring your health and your baby’s development, checking blood pressure and arranging appropriate blood tests, urine tests and ultrasound imaging.
Our clinicians can identify potential concerns, provide guidance throughout pregnancy and coordinate specialist or maternity care when required.

Professional support through menopause.
Menopause is a natural transition, but symptoms can affect everyday wellbeing. Our GPs provide individual assessment and ongoing support.
Symptoms and assessment
Symptoms may include hot flushes, changes in libido, sleep disturbance, mood changes and weight changes. Your GP will consider your symptoms, health history and individual risk factors.
Management options
After assessment, management may include medication, lifestyle advice and preventive health planning. Treatment recommendations are personalised to your needs and clinical circumstances.
Children’s health services
Our GPs also care for children’s physical and mental wellbeing, from common illnesses to preventive healthcare.
Common childhood illness
We assess colds and influenza, gastroenteritis, conjunctivitis, ear infections, RSV, sinusitis, hand, foot and mouth disease, strep throat and other childhood concerns.
Prevention and ongoing care
Services include childhood immunisations, Healthy Kids Checks, allergy assessment, preventive advice and support with acute or chronic health conditions.
